BNY Approved by SEC for Crypto Custody Beyond ETFs: Implications for Financial Markets

The recent announcement that BNY Mellon has received approval from the SEC to expand its crypto custody services beyond exchange-traded funds (ETFs) marks a significant milestone in the integration of cryptocurrencies into traditional financial systems. This development has the potential to create ripple effects across various sectors of the financial markets, both in the short and long term.

Short-term Impacts

1. Positive Sentiment in Crypto Markets: The approval is likely to boost investor confidence in cryptocurrencies. As a major player in the financial industry, BNY Mellon's move could encourage more institutional investors to consider cryptocurrencies as a viable asset class. This may lead to a short-term surge in the prices of major c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in (BTC) and Ethereum (ETH).

2. Increased Trading Volumes: With enhanced custody services, institutional investors may feel more secure in trading cryptocurrencies. This could lead to increased trading volumes on major cryptocurrency exchanges, which in turn might lead to price volatility in the short term.

3. Impact on Related Stocks: Stocks of companies in the cryptocurrency space (such as Coinbase Global, Inc. [COIN] and Marathon Digital Holdings, Inc. [MARA]) may see a spike in their stock prices as investor interest in crypto-related assets grows.

Long-term Impacts

1. Mainstream Adoption of Cryptocurrencies: BNY Mellon's approval signifies a growing acceptance of cryptocurrencies in the traditional financial sector. Over the long term, this could lead to broader adoption of digital assets, integrating them into retirement plans and other traditional investment vehicles.

2. Regulatory Framework Development: The SEC's move may prompt further regulatory clarity surrounding digital assets. This could lead to more structured guidelines for investing in cryptocurrencies, which could enhance institutional participation in the market.

3. Shift in Financial Services Landscape: As more financial institutions follow BNY Mellon's lead, we may witness a transformation in the financial services industry, where digital assets play a critical role alongside traditional assets. This could lead to the emergence of new financial products and services tailored to digital asset management.

Historical Context

A similar event occurred on July 22, 2020, when the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ency (OCC) issued a letter allowing banks to provide custody services for cryptocurrencies. This led to increased interest and investment in the crypto space, with Bitcoin's price rising significantly in the months that followed.
